Attempt #2 on resealing the intake, attempt #1 failed as I thought that the SS allen head bolts I was using were stripping out. Turns out what was wrong was the head itself was stripped out.....This car had been resealed once prior to my purchase but was leaking out of the back, so I decided to reseal it. The threads pulled out when I went to 35 ftlbs

I retapped the #6 to 7/16.......and it has held.

Question is, I am now torqued out of sequence.......

Do I take it apart and redo or will this hold? I went back through at the end at 35 ftlbs insequence....and then hit 1&4 at 45 ftlbs
